Brands to consider
Lay's
Lay's, a prominent brand in India's snack market, offers a wide variety of flavors catering to local tastes, such as Masala, Hot & Sweet, and Magic Masala. The brand's commitment to quality ensures a consistent crunch and freshness in every bag. With its extensive distribution network, Lay's products are easily accessible across urban and rural areas, making them a go-to option for many consumers. Targeting diverse demographics, Lay's leverages effective advertising strategies that resonate with Indian shoppers. Kurkure
Kurkure offers a unique snacking experience with its range of crispy, crunchy textures and bold flavors, making it a popular choice among Indian consumers. The brand is known for its signature masala seasoning, appealing particularly to those who enjoy spicy snacks. Kurkure is widely available in various pack sizes, catering to different consumption occasions, from single servings to family packs. Market reach and distribution
The market reach of chip brands in India includes leading players such as Lays, Bingo, and Kurkure, which cater to diverse consumer preferences across urban and rural areas. Distribution channels consist of traditional retail outlets, modern trade, and e-commerce platforms, facilitating accessibility for various demographics. Regional flavors and packaging innovations enhance brand visibility, engaging local tastes and preferences.
